The execution of the storyline feels like a fumble half-way through, the set-up as Nan Heng = 'villain' and Yimeng feeling distanced from these 'fictional charas' around her and just trying to keep herself alive is all well and good. but it went downhill when this set-up didn't change for 2/3 of the show.
Don't get me wrong I def give her the right to be wary of him & working against him since early in the show he DID try to kill her & harmed her, but that's why I wish the script had developed their 'romance' differently. while I enjoy 'enemies to lover' tropes, I personally prefer when the charas are on equal grounds, they totally can try to stab each other, but if it's repeatedly misunderstandings, a one-sided suffering & hurt feelings, then it feels more like I wanna tell them to break free from toxic patterns than enjoying a fun trope & 'romance'.... And even when we had some small moments of development for Yimeng and she e.g. became closer to her 'ficitional family' and she wanted to protect the world as more than fiction, it still circeled back to her like most charas blaming Nan Heng somehow for everything and considering he was smittenly in love with her at that point and trying to do everything for her/doing good overall, this felt like a level of toxic set-up & gaslighting I struggle to enjoy as 'romance'. practically switched from her suffering to him suffering, but never quite felt as if they reached equal grounds until the last few epis.
So halfway through I relied on the Night-walkers charas to keep my motivation to continue and only the last 10 epis got my excitement for the overall show back, sigh...

Tastes are obv different, so this is just my personal rant ^^ This is another one I had high expectations for, but while it's overall a good watch it failed to deliver the Legend I had hoped for. I know there had to be made some cuts/editing adjustments, but that's no excuse for the overall lack of depth in storytelling.
It easily could've introduced charas we're supposed to see as relevant at earlier appropriate times in the story to build a believable connection between the charas and also towards the audience (e.g. her master, the classmate-connection leading to her gender reveal, her fellow trusted generals from her life as He Rufei etc.) but they all were introduced later in the story just to get certain plot points across (whether a death was needed or a reveal), but lacking impact due to the rushed feeling of sudden chara/relationship set-up. This overall lead to the delivered story & charas feeling flat at times. Sadly even her struggle to have grown up disguised as man (and hardened general) and now slowly being allowed to discover her identity as woman fell short at times, e.g. how she was all cutesy (& coaxing) when she wanted to. where was that personality trait coming from so easily considering in her upbringing she wasn't even allowed to interact with her own mum or play as it was deemed 'too feminine'?? So yes there were story telling parts of 'finding her identity' but def not the depth I had hoped for. In parts it seemed like progressing 'the romance' as concept & checking off tropes from a list was more important than adapting it to this specific story/this specific FL/ML couple, e.g. the silliness of that 'underwater kiss'-scene...
The last 3 epis honestly kind of ruined it for me, I haven't read the novel, so yes maybe this was the end that was 'supposed to happen' following the novel story line. but considering the set-up of the '3 main charas/love triangle' throughout all 30 epis of the drama, this felt like a chara-assasination of SML & a cheap way out, cause we apparently can't have a peacefully resolved 'love triangle' (SML never had a chance anyway) in this show. Yes SML had grey chara set-up (which honestly made him one of the more interesting charas in all of this), but the total switch-up from him being merciful to a woman he doesn't even like because he doesn't want her to suffer like his own mother did back then, to totally going down the deep end just 1 epi later and trying to ruin FL's life (& the kingdom) is so laughable I barely finished to show lol sorry...
I honestly was just expecting too much from the script, the actors did well with what they were given and if people are more interested in a cute romance than a gripping tale about identity & war/politics then there's lots to enjoy Ig. Also the side-charas like 2nd couple and FL's ragtag group of new soldiers & Fei Nu were adding fun entertainment even if only appearing in small doses ^^
